ALICE BUCKLEY Among Seven TA2 Drivers Racing Trans Am Cup This Weekend
click to enlarge
August 20, 2026
GRRL! SUMMARY:
- ALICE BUCKLEY pilots the #150 Chevrolet Performance Camaro, part of a seven-driver contingent making the jump from TA2 to Trans Am for critical track time and series experience this weekend.
- Championship leader Jarrod Hughes holds just eight points over Nathan Herne entering his home round, with three races scheduled across Friday through Sunday providing ample opportunity for position changes.
- Elliott Cleary returns to competition following his scary Darwin fire incident in a Garry Rogers Mustang last year, now wheeling the #2 Racer Industries Ford Mustang for Eggleston Motorsport.
